Financial Aid Information at UEI College-West Covina
For the academic year 2021-2022, a total of 1,809 students (90% of undergraduate students) received one or more financial aid including grants, scholarships, and/or student loans. The average financial aid amount is $3,903. For freshmen (Full-time, first-time degree-seeking undergraduate students), 704 students (99% of enrolled students) received financial aid.
The 2024 undergraduate tuition & fees at UEI College-West Covina is $21,500, for reference.
All Undergraduate Students Financial Aid
For the academic year 2021-2022, a total of 1,809 students (90% of all students) have received grants or scholarships and the average received aid amount is $3,903. It includes federal, state, local, institutional, or other sources of grant aid. The following table describes the financial aid statistics by aid types at UEI College-West Covina for all undergraduate students.
Type of Aid | Number Receiving Aid | Percent Receiving Aid | Average Amount of Aid Received |
---|---|---|---|
Federal, state, local, institutional or other grant aid | 1,809 | 90% | $3,903 |
Pell Grants | 1,442 | 72% | $4,032 |
Federal Student Loans | 1,495 | 75% | $6,711 |
Beginning Students Financial Aid
a total of 704 beginning students (99% of all freshmen) have received any financial aid and 704 students (99% of all freshmen) awarded any student loans. The headcount includes the number of full-time, first-time degree-seeking beginning undergraduate students. The below table shows the number and amount by the source of financial aid at UEI College-West Covina.
Type of Aid | Number Receiving Aid | Percent Receiving Aid | Average Amount of Aid Received |
---|---|---|---|
Any Student Financial Aid | 704 | 99% | - |
Grants or Scholarship from All Sources | 680 | 96% | $4,441 |
Federal Grants | 671 | 95% | $4,386 |
Pell Grants | 671 | 95% | $4,340 |
Other Federal Grants | 153 | 22% | $199 |
State/Local Grants | 2 | 0% | $2,329 |
Institutional Grants | 89 | 13% | $809 |
Student Loans | 689 | 97% | $10,726 |
Federal Student Loans | 677 | 96% | $7,513 |
Other Student Loans | 551 | 78% | $4,181 |
